New Delhi: Foreign direct investments into the nation greater than doubled to $20.42 billion throughout the April-July interval of the present fiscal, the commerce and business ministry stated on Wednesday. Complete Overseas Direct Funding (FDI) influx rose to $27.37 billion throughout the first 4 months of 2021-22. Within the year-ago interval, the identical was at $16.92 billion.

Complete FDI contains fairness inflows, reinvested earnings and different capital.

“FDI fairness inflows grew by 112 per cent within the first 4 months of 2021-22 ($20.42 billion) in comparison with the 12 months in the past interval ($9.61 billion),” the ministry stated in a launch.

Automobile industry has emerged as the highest sector throughout the interval below overview, accounting for 23 per cent share of the entire FDI fairness inflows adopted by laptop software program & {hardware} (18 per cent) and companies sector (10 per cent), respectively.

Karnataka is the highest recipient state with 45 per cent share of the entire FDI fairness inflows adopted by Maharashtra (23 per cent) and Delhi (12 per cent).

“Measures taken by the federal government on the fronts of FDI coverage reforms, funding facilitation and ease of doing enterprise have resulted in elevated FDI inflows into the nation,” the ministry stated.
